Global Index On Responsible AI
The Global Index on Responsible AI is a multidimensional tool designed to ignite global action on responsible AI by providing local evidence. It measures progress in 138 countries and jurisdictions, uniquely using human rights-based benchmarks. The index offers comprehensive, comparable, and country-level data, allowing users to discover evidence, trends, rankings, and scoring. Its methodology is built on collaboration and consultation, encompassing three pillars, three dimensions, and 19 thematic areas, developed with stakeholders globally. The tool defines responsible AI through a human rights lens, making it a crucial resource for understanding and tracking AI development worldwide.

Speech-Separation-Paper-Tutorial
Speech-Separation-Paper-Tutorial is an invaluable resource for anyone interested in speech separation based on neural networks. This GitHub repository compiles a comprehensive collection of papers, models, and related resources spanning from 2016 to 2025. It offers detailed overviews, model timelines, and performance comparisons across various datasets like WSJ0-2Mix, WHAM!, and LibriMix. Users can explore different model categories, including deterministic vs. generative approaches, network architectures like dual-path and Conv-TasNet, and learning methods such as predictive and unsupervised techniques. The tutorial also delves into multi-modal speech separation, evaluation metrics like SI-SNRi and SDRi, and provides information on key datasets, making it a central hub for academic research and development in the field.

Replicating-DeepMind
Replicating-DeepMind is an open-source project hosted on GitHub, dedicated to reproducing the findings from DeepMind's seminal paper, "Playing Atari with Deep Reinforcement Learning." This initiative offers a valuable resource for researchers and engineers interested in deep reinforcement learning, allowing them to replicate and experiment with the techniques described in the paper. The project provides a functional system capable of training AI agents to play Atari games, demonstrating the practical application of reinforcement learning. While it aims for fidelity to the original DeepMind system, the project notes ongoing development, such as the future implementation of RMSprop, and offers insights into its performance relative to DeepMind's original system.

DirectML
DirectML is a high-performance, hardware-accelerated DirectX 12 library designed for machine learning tasks. It offers GPU acceleration for common machine learning operations across a wide array of supported hardware and drivers, including all DirectX 12-capable GPUs from major vendors. While DirectML is currently in maintenance mode, it remains supported on previous Windows releases and continues to ship with future Windows versions, receiving security and compliance fixes. It is distributed as a system component of Windows 10 and is also available as a standalone redistributable package for applications requiring a fixed version or running on older Windows 10 versions. DirectML exposes a native C++ DirectX 12 API and integrates as a backend for frameworks like Windows ML, ONNX Runtime, PyTorch, and TensorFlow, making it suitable for high-performance, low-latency applications such as frameworks, games, and other real-time applications.

RAISE Liguria
RAISE Liguria is an innovation ecosystem focused on Robotics and AI for Socio-economic Empowerment, funded by the Italian Ministry of University and Research. It brings together 26 academic, research, institutional, and business partners, coordinated by the University of Genoa, CNR, and IIT. The project aims to develop and commercialize technology solutions based on robotics and AI to meet the productive and social needs of the Liguria region, particularly in healthcare, environmental sustainability, smart ports, and accessible smart cities. RAISE facilitates technology transfer from research to market, providing resources and support for sustainable innovation, and seeks to create an attractive ecosystem for companies, investors, and researchers.
